The listing
Clipbook is seeking a detail-oriented, client-focused Part-Time Media Intelligence Associate to support weekend media monitoring and reporting needs. In this role, you will help deliver the real-time intelligence, insights, and strategic value that power our work with some of the most influential organizations in public affairs, government, and advocacy.
Roles and Responsibilities:
Own weekend quality control process for daily media reports and dashboards—ensuring every deliverable meets the highest standards of clarity, insight, and impact.
Serve as a trusted point of contact for client feedback, collaborating to refine reporting strategy and align deliverables with evolving goals.
Support special projects to improve customer delivery systems, including new workflows for engagement, feedback, and reporting optimization.
Take initiative on other high-priority assignments in a fast-evolving environment.
Other duties as assigned.
Strong Candidates Will Have:
Exceptional attention to detail and a passion for delivering polished, strategic work to sophisticated clients.
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to distill complex media coverage into clear, actionable insights.
Proven ability to manage deadlines and juggle competing priorities in a high-growth, high-velocity setting.
Energetic, proactive, and excited to grow with a mission-driven team reshaping how leading institutions engage with media intelligence
Highly motivated and results-oriented with intense responsiveness, coachability, and a strong drive to succeed.
Some familiarity with the communications, media, or PR space.
Bachelor's Degree
Logistics:
5-10 hours per week; Saturday and/or Sundays
$20/hour
Remote
